Palmetto is a technology-driven company operating in the residential solar energy sector, focused on streamlining the transition to sustainable energy for homeowners. They act as a digital marketplace, connecting homeowners with a vetted network of solar installers and various financing options through their technology platform. By leveraging technology to reduce costs and improve accessibility, Palmetto aims to disrupt the traditional solar installation process and accelerate the adoption of renewable energy across the United States, positioning themselves as a key enabler in the expanding clean energy market.
